The James Webb Telescope

The James Webb Telescope is a marvel of modern space exploration. Building on the legacy of the Hubble Space Telescope, it is equipped with advanced instruments that allow it to capture unprecedentedly clear images of the universe. The JWST’s ability to peer deeper into space—and thus further back in time—than any other telescope has provided crucial insights into star formation, planetary systems, and the early universe. These discoveries have enriched our understanding of cosmic evolution, even hinting at the potential for life in distant systems.

However, one of its most surprising revelations concerns the rate at which the universe is expanding—a key topic that has raised new questions in cosmology.

Understanding the Hubble Tension

The Hubble Tension refers to the disagreement between two different methods used to measure the rate of the universe’s expansion, known as the Hubble constant. One method uses the cosmic microwave background (CMB) data, which represents the leftover radiation from the Big Bang. This method suggests a relatively slow expansion rate, around 67 kilometers per second per megaparsec (km/s/Mpc).

The second method uses Cepheid variable stars to measure distances within galaxies, yielding a faster expansion rate of about 74 km/s/Mpc. The significant discrepancy between these two methods has raised concerns that our understanding of the universe’s age, structure, or both may need to be revised.

James Webb Telescope Confirms the Hubble Tension

For years, many scientists speculated that the discrepancy in measurements might be due to errors in interpreting the Cepheid stars. However, with the high-resolution capabilities of the James Webb Telescope, these hopes of measurement error have largely been dismissed. In a study published in Astrophysical Journal Letters, Adam Riess and his team at Johns Hopkins University used the JWST to observe more than 1,000 Cepheid stars across multiple galaxies up to 130 million light-years away. Their findings reinforced earlier measurements, suggesting that the Hubble Tension is a legitimate and persistent issue.

Riess stated, “We can rule out a measurement error as the cause of the Hubble Tension with very high confidence,” emphasizing that the discrepancy between the two measurements is genuine and likely points to a deeper issue in our understanding of the universe.

What Does This Mean for the Age and Structure of the Universe?

The implications of this discovery are profound. If the Cepheid-based measurements are correct, it suggests that the universe is expanding faster than previously thought, which could mean it is around 10% younger than current models predict. This would require us to revise existing cosmological models, particularly our understanding of dark energy—the mysterious force thought to drive the accelerated expansion of the universe.
